Tips for first-time users of hard wax

If you’re new to hard wax hair removal, it can seem a bit daunting at first. But with a few tips and tricks, you can make your first experience with hard wax hair removal a success. Here are some tips for first-time users of hard wax:

  1. Choose the right wax: There are many different types of hard wax available, and not all are created equal. Look for a high-quality hard wax that’s specifically designed for sensitive skin if you have delicate skin. Also, make sure the wax is the right consistency and melting point for your skin type and the body part you’re waxing.
  2. Prepare your skin: Exfoliate the area you plan to wax a day or two before the waxing appointment to remove dead skin cells. This helps the wax adhere to the hair better and reduces the risk of ingrown hairs. Also, make sure the skin is clean, dry, and free of any oils or lotions.
  3. Use the right technique: Apply the wax in the direction of hair growth, and remove it in the opposite direction. Pull the wax off quickly and in one smooth motion to reduce pain and discomfort. If you need to reapply the wax, wait until the skin has cooled down completely.
  4. Take care of your skin after waxing: After waxing, avoid hot showers or baths, tight clothing, and excessive sweating for 24 hours. Apply a soothing lotion or cream to the waxed area to reduce inflammation and irritation.
  5. Be patient: Hard wax hair removal can take longer than soft wax, especially if you’re doing it yourself. Be patient, take your time, and follow the instructions carefully.

In summary, if you’re a first-time user of hard wax hair removal, it’s important to choose the right wax, prepare your skin, use the right technique, take care of your skin after waxing, and be patient. By following these tips, you can make your first experience with hard wax hair removal a success.
